    Brentford manager Thomas Frank voiced his frustration, suggesting that a £60 million Arsenal player should have received a direct red card following a tackle by Nathan Collins.

    Brentford manager Thomas Frank expressed his disappointment over a controversial incident involving a challenge from Nathan Collins on a £60 million Arsenal star during their recent clash.

    With the match poised at 1-1 late on, Havertz netted a crucial goal to restore Arsenal’s lead and secure a vital victory, propelling his team to the summit of the Premier League.

    Frank believed that Havertz should have been sent off earlier in the game for simulation, following a second-half incident where he went down easily.

    Speaking to Sky Sports, Frank remarked, “I genuinely feel that Havertz shouldn’t have been allowed to continue on the field when he scored. His dive was blatant. While it might have been a tough call for the referee, the linesman should have spotted it.”

    In an interview with BBC Sport, Frank further elaborated on his frustration, stating, “[The players] were understandably frustrated because they felt aggrieved by the penalty appeal involving Havertz. From multiple camera angles, it was evident that it was a clear case of simulation.

    A second yellow card should have been issued, reducing them to ten men. This moment could have been pivotal in the outcome of the game.

    I hope that the officials acknowledge the error, especially considering the uproar over marginal VAR decisions in the past that went in our favor.”

    Despite the contentious incident, Arsenal held on for the win, vaulting past both Manchester City and Liverpool to claim the top spot in the Premier League.

    However, their reign at the summit could be short-lived pending the outcome of Manchester City’s crucial showdown with Liverpool at Anfield on Sunday.

    The Gunners’ fate in the title race is now beyond their control, with Mikel Arteta’s focus shifting to their upcoming Champions League clash against Porto in the last-16 stage.

    Arsenal will be aiming for victory in the return leg after suffering a narrow 1-0 defeat in the first leg in Portugal.

    The controversy surrounding Havertz’s actions has sparked debate and added intrigue to Arsenal’s ascent to the top of the Premier League standings, highlighting the fine margins and pivotal moments that can shape the outcome of a tightly contested title race.
